a16z Talent Go-to-Market Network is a company within the Venture Capital Services category. A network and resource platform provided by Andreessen Horowitz (a16z) designed to connect top go-to-market (GTM) talent with its portfolio companies and to share best practices for GTM strategies within the startup ecosystem.
a16z Talent Go-to-Market Network is headquartered in Menlo Park, CA.
